What are Sliding Sash Windows?
Sliding sash windows, commonly discovered in numerous period homes, are identified by their vertically sliding panes. These windows are made with two or more frames, or “sashes,” that can go up and down within the window reveal. This design reduced the need for bulky frames while making the most of the Historical Window Experts opening, enabling much better ventilation and natural light.

Visual Appeal
Sliding sash windows can complement nearly any architectural design, from Victorian to contemporary. Their classy lines and traditional craftsmanship make them a preferable option for property owners looking to boost curb appeal.
2. Boosted Ventilation
The design of sliding sash windows enables property owners to control air flow effectively. By opening the top and bottom sashes all at once, you can develop a cross-breeze that helps cool your home in summer, reducing dependence on air conditioning.
3. Improved Energy Efficiency
Modern sliding sash windows can be designed with energy-efficient glass and frames. This equates to much better insulation while lowering your energy costs.
4. Easy Maintenance
An unobstructed window surface area makes cleaning simpler, while lots of modern sliding sash windows now have tilt options, enabling for easy access to both sides of the glass.

Cost Considerations
The cost of sliding sash window installation can vary extensively based upon different factors, consisting of material options, the complexity of installation, and the total size of the windows. Below is a breakdown of prospective expenses related to sliding sash windows:

2. How do I maintain sliding sash windows?
Routine cleansing of the glass and tracks, along with checking for drafts or loose fittings, can help preserve the windows. If they begin to stick, using silicone spray can work.

5. How long do sliding sash windows last?
With correct maintenance, sliding sash windows can last anywhere from 20 to 40 years or more, depending upon the materials used and care taken.
